Introduction: iGods -- 1. Defining Technology -- 2. Apple: Aesthetics First -- 3. A Brief History of the Internet -- 4. Amazon: Personalized Abundance -- 5. Google: Algorithmic Authority -- 6. A Brief History of Social Networking -- 7. Facebook: Authentic Frenemies -- 8. You Tube, Twitter, Instagram: Audience Participation -- Conclusion: The Telos of Technology.
